Cisco 6509 + ws-x6548-tx installation help

dclee
Level 1
Level 1

Okay, we just received our new 6548-tx module 10/100/1000. Have a few install questions. I have looked for info on this site and have had a hard time finding anything.

Here is our current setup

1 2 WS-X6K-SUP1A-2GE SAD05080TV3 Hw : 7.0

Fw : 5.3(1)

Fw1: 5.4(2)

Sw : 6.3(3a)

Sw1: 6.3(3a)

WS-F6K-PFC SAD050315SH Hw : 1.1

1 - Do i need to power down the 6509 to install ?

2 - We currently do not have a SFM, I assume this just means I wont be able to leverage the higher backplane bandwidth correct ?

3 - Will my current CatOS support this module.

4 - Is there any special config required to enable the module once installed ?

Any help would be appreciated.

Thanks

Dave

The answer is no you don't have to power down to install , that being said your version of code is "not" new enough to support it so it is upgrade time , below is posted what you , one is the minimum level , the other is the recomended level to suppor the card . Also seeing that you have a old sup1a you need to check how much dram you have , some older ones came with 64 meg of dram and you cannot go above like 7.5.1 for code which would not be new enough to support the card , if it has 128 meg you are fine .

WS-X6548-GE-TX

WS-X6548V-GE-TX

48-port 10/100/1000BASE-TX switching module, fabric-enabled (WS-X6548V-GE-TX provides inline power to IP telephones using the voice daughter card WS-F6K-GE48-AF or WS-F6K-VPWR-GE)

QoS port architecture (Rx/Tx): 1q2t/1p2q2t

7.6(1)

7.6(9)

WS-X6548-GE-45AF

48-port 10/100/1000BASE-TX switching module, fabric-enabled, provides inline power to IP telephones using the voice daughter card WS-F6K-GE48-AF

QoS port architecture (Rx/Tx): 1q2t/1p2q2t

8.2(1)

8.3(3)

Hey Glenn, I checked the DRAM and unfort its 64 meg.

1 - Can I upgrade the memory ?

2 - Is it better to make the case for upgrading Sup1A's ??

Hi Dave,

Here are my answers to your question:

1. No, you do not need to power down your 6509. Mods are hot-swappable

2. Correct. If you don't have the SFM, it just won't take advantage of the backplace BW

3. There shouldn't be an issue with the CatOS that you are running. If you do step one, afterwards if your 6509 sees the new mod, then it's good to go.

4. No special config needed to enable the mod. The chassis will see it. After installing the mod, do a show logging buffer. Just to make sure the new mod passes it's test

Hope that helps

He is saying it is a 10/100/1000 card , if so then his code is not high enough to support the card . If its a older 10/100 6548 card then it is high enough .

Thats correct, the card is the 10/100/1000 version. Thanks for the replies. I will be looking into upgrading to the correct version b4 I install the module..
